Bachelor of Arts - Applied Business
Bachelor of Arts in Applied Business
- Students must complete a minimum of 120 credit hours which includes:
- 1. Complete the general studies requirements for the Bachelor of Arts degree.
- 2. Complete the following courses:
- Bus 120: Business Computer Applications I (3 credit hours)
- Bus 207: Introduction to Accounting I (3 credit hours)
- Bus 208: Introduction to Accounting II (3 credit hours)
- Bus 211: Business Law (3 credit hours)
- Bus 265: Business Communication (3 credit hours)
- Bus 304: Principles of Marketing (3 credit hours)
- Bus 318: Business Statistics (3 credit hours)
- Bus 361: Principles of Management (3 credit hours)
- Bus 363: Managerial Finance (3 credit hours)
- Bus 430: Production & Operations Management (3 credit hours)
- Bus 480: Business Policy (3 credit hours)
- Econ 255: Principles of Economics I (3 credit hours)
- Econ 256: Principles of Economics II (3 credit hours)

- This Curriculum mirrors the requirements of Bachelor of Arts in Business Administration, General Business Emphasis. All current ASC requirements in general education, writing and technology proficiency, 120 total credits and 42 upper-division credits remain in force. The significant difference between this emphasis and all other emphasis in both BA and BS in business Administration is the acceptance of up to 30 semester technical credits which will be applied in the elective area.
- Decision of acceptance of individual technical courses will be made by the student's advisor, subject to the approval of the department chair. Acceptance of technical credits applies to this emphasis with in this degree.
